Understanding Immigration Consultants: Benefits and Pros & Cons
Immigrating to a new country can be a complex process, involving a myriad of legal requirements and paperwork. This is where Immigration consultants play a crucial role. In this blog post, we will explore the benefits and pros and cons of hiring an immigration consultant to assist you throughout your immigration journey.

What is an Immigration Consultant?
An immigration consultant is a licensed professional who provides expert advice and assistance to individuals seeking to immigrate or settle in another country. These professionals are well-versed in the intricacies of immigration laws, policies, and procedures, making them valuable resources for those navigating the often confusing world of immigration.

Benefits of Hiring an Immigration Consultant:

1. Expertise and Knowledge:
One of the primary advantages of hiring an immigration consultant is their extensive knowledge and expertise in immigration matters. They stay updated with the latest immigration laws, regulations, and policies, ensuring that applicants receive accurate advice tailored to their specific circumstances.

2. Personalized Guidance:
Navigating the immigration process alone can be overwhelming. An immigration consultant offers personalized guidance, helping applicants understand their options and choose the most suitable pathway for their individual goals. They can assess an applicant's eligibility for various programs and provide tailored solutions to maximize their chances of success.

3. Document Preparation and Organization:
Immigration applications require meticulous attention to detail and comprehensive documentation. An immigration consultant assists applicants in gathering, organizing, and preparing all necessary documents, minimizing the chances of errors or omissions that could lead to delays or rejections.

4. Application Submission and Follow-up:
Submitting an application involves adhering to strict deadlines and following specific protocols. Immigration consultants ensure that applications are properly submitted on time, reducing the risk of rejection due to technicalities or non-compliance. Additionally, they can track the progress of applications, providing updates to applicants along the way.

5. Increased Approval Rate:
Working with an experienced immigration consultant can significantly enhance an applicant's chances of approval. These professionals understand the requirements and expectations of immigration authorities, helping applicants present their case in the best possible light and address any potential concerns.

Pros of Hiring an Immigration Consultant:

1. Time and Stress Savings:
By entrusting your immigration process to a consultant, you can save valuable time and reduce stress. They handle the paperwork, legalities, and complexities on your behalf, allowing you to focus on other aspects of your life or preparation for your new journey.

2. Accessible Guidance:
Immigration consultants are available to answer your questions, clarify doubts, and provide ongoing support throughout the process. Their accessibility ensures that applicants receive timely assistance and advice whenever needed.

Cons of Hiring an Immigration Consultant:

1. Cost:
Hiring an immigration consultant is an additional expense that some individuals may not be able to afford. While it is an investment in a smoother immigration process, applicants should carefully consider their financial situation before engaging a consultant.

2. Dependence and Trust:
Relying on an immigration consultant means entrusting them with sensitive personal information and legal matters. It is crucial to choose a reputable professional or agency to ensure ethical conduct and maintain confidentiality.

While hiring an immigration consultant has its pros and cons, for many individuals, the benefits far outweigh the drawbacks. They offer expertise, personalized guidance, document preparation assistance, and increased approval rates – all crucial elements in navigating the complex world of immigration successfully. Ultimately, the decision to hire an immigration consultant is a personal one that depends on individual circumstances, resources, and comfort levels with the application process.
